Dog Friendly Sites
Selected Holiday Haven parks offer dog friendly powered sites outside of peak, shoulder and school holiday periods. To ensure that all guests and pets have an enjoyable stay, we ask that dogs remain tied up on-site, or on a lead at all times whilst in the holiday park. We also offer free disposal bags located around the park, making it easier for you to clean up after your little mate.

Terms and Conditions
To ensure the enjoyment of our holiday parks by all guests please read our dog friendly Terms and Conditions:
- Guests travelling with pets must mention so upon booking.
- Dogs are only allowed on the specifically designated cabins, caravan and motorhome sites. A cleaning fee of $40 will be charged on all dog friendly cabin bookings.
- Entry in the park is at managers discretion, upon completion of the ‘Conditions of acceptance for dogs at Holiday Haven Parks Form’
- No animals permitted in other cabins, holiday vans or powered sites.
- Dogs are not permitted during school holidays and peak periods
- Dogs must remain in the vehicle or tied up on the site, or on a lead at all times when in the park. Dog poo is the owners responsibility to clean up and dispose of.
- Owners must be responsible for their dog at all times. Dogs must not be left unattended on the site or in the park.
- There are certain areas in the Shoalhaven City Council area that do not permit dogs. Please visit www.shoalhaven.nsw.gov.au for these locations.
- There are a number of dog friendly beaches and recreational areas in the Shoalhaven City Council area that are dog friendly. These can be found at www.shoalhaven.nsw.gov.au
